18 //---------------------------------------------------------------------------
19 // This demo sample displays the Licensed by Nintendo logo.
20 // It fades in (0.27 sec), then displays the logo for 1 second, then fades out (0.27 sec).
21 //
22 // Press the A button during logo display to cancel the 1-second logo display and start the fade-out.
23 //
24 //---------------------------------------------------------------------------
25
26 #ifdef SDK_TWL
27 #include <twl.h>
28 #else
29 #include <nitro.h>
30 #endif
31 #include "data.h"
32
33 /* Constants */
34 #define SCREEN_SIZE 256 * 192 * 2 // Data size (in bytes)
35 #define DISP_FRAME_NUM 60 // Constant used in the timer that measures 1 second (60 frames)
36 #define BRIGHTNESS_MAX 16 // Maximum brightness. Used as the initial value
37
38 typedef enum
39 {
40 FADE_IN = 0,
41 DISPLAY = 1,
42 FADE_OUT = 2,
43 END = 3
44 }
45 DISP_STATE;
46
47 typedef struct
48 {
49 u16 trigger;
50 u16 press;
51 }
52 KeyWork;
53
54 /* Function Prototypes */
55 void Init(void); // General initialization
56 void VBlankIntr(void); // V-Blank interrupt definition
57 void ReadKey(KeyWork*);
58 void TwlMain(void);
59
60 /*---------------------------------------------------------------------------*
61 Name: Init
62
63 Description: Performs general initialization. Goes as far as loading the image data.
64
65 Arguments: None.
66
67 Returns: None.
68 *---------------------------------------------------------------------------*/
69
Init(void)70 void Init(void)
71 {
72 // Initialize each library
73 OS_Init();
74 FX_Init();
75
76 GX_Init();
77
78 GX_DispOff();
79 GXS_DispOff();
80
81 OS_SetIrqFunction(OS_IE_V_BLANK, VBlankIntr);
82 (void)OS_EnableIrqMask(OS_IE_V_BLANK);
83 (void)OS_EnableIrq();
84
85 (void)GX_VBlankIntr(TRUE);
86
87 //VRAM initialization
88 GX_SetBankForLCDC(GX_VRAM_LCDC_ALL); //Assign all VRAM banks to LCDC
89 MI_CpuClearFast((void *)HW_LCDC_VRAM, HW_LCDC_VRAM_SIZE); //Zero-clear the memory
90 (void)GX_DisableBankForLCDC(); //Deallocate the VRAM banks
91
92
93 /* Initialize the upper screen (this screen displays the Licensed by Nintendo logo in this demo)*/
94
95 GX_SetBankForBG(GX_VRAM_BG_128_A); // VRAM-A for BG
96
97 GX_SetGraphicsMode(GX_DISPMODE_GRAPHICS, // Graphics mode
98 GX_BGMODE_0, // BGMODE is 0
99 GX_BG0_AS_2D); // BG #0 is for 2D
100
101 G2_SetBG0Control(GX_BG_SCRSIZE_TEXT_256x256, // 256pix x 256pix text
102 GX_BG_COLORMODE_16, // Logo can be expressed in 16 colors
103 GX_BG_SCRBASE_0x0000, // Screen base offset setting
104 GX_BG_CHARBASE_0x04000, // Character base offset setting
105 GX_BG_EXTPLTT_01 // When using the BG extended palette, use slot 0
106 );
107
108 GX_SetVisiblePlane(GX_PLANEMASK_BG0); // Select BG0 for display
109 G2_SetBG0Priority(0); // Set BG0 priority to top
110 G2_BG0Mosaic(FALSE); // Do not apply mosaic effects to BG0
111
112 GX_LoadBG0Char(data_Char, 0, sizeof(data_Char)); // Load logo images
113 GX_LoadBGPltt(data_Palette, 0, sizeof(data_Palette));
114 GX_LoadBG0Scr(data_Screen, 0, sizeof(data_Screen));
115
116 GX_SetMasterBrightness(BRIGHTNESS_MAX); // Fade in from a blank, white screen
117
118 /* Initialization of upper screen comes here and no further */
119
120 OS_WaitVBlankIntr();
121 GX_DispOn();
122
123 }
124
125 // V-Blank interrupt settings
VBlankIntr(void)126 void VBlankIntr(void)
127 {
128 OS_SetIrqCheckFlag(OS_IE_V_BLANK); // Set V-Blank interrupt confirmation flag
129 }
130
131 // Key reading settings
ReadKey(KeyWork * key)132 void ReadKey(KeyWork* key)
133 {
134 u16 readData = PAD_Read();
135 key->trigger = (u16)(readData & (readData ^ key->press));
136 key->press = readData;
137 }
138
139 /*---------------------------------------------------------------------------*
140 Name: Twl/NitroMain
141
142 Description: Main
143
144 Arguments: None.
145
146 Returns: None.
147 *---------------------------------------------------------------------------*/
148
149 #ifdef SDK_TWL
TwlMain(void)150 void TwlMain(void)
151 #else
152 void NitroMain(void)
153 #endif
154 {
155 KeyWork Key; // Variable for pressed buttons or keys
156 DISP_STATE State = FADE_IN; // Variable expressing state
157 int DispFrame = DISP_FRAME_NUM; // Variable to measure 1 second of display time
158 int Brightness = BRIGHTNESS_MAX; // Variable expressing brightness
159
160 Init(); // Initialization
161 OS_Printf("***********************************************\n");
162 OS_Printf("* Start Displaying the Logo. *\n"); // Display message
163 OS_Printf("* A BUTTON : Stop displaying the Logo. *\n");
164 OS_Printf("***********************************************\n");
165
166 while(1)
167 {
168 ReadKey(&Key); // Read keys
169 switch (State)
170 {
171 case FADE_IN:
172 if ( (Brightness = GX_GetMasterBrightness()) > 0) // Fade-in before display
173 {
174 GX_SetMasterBrightness( Brightness - 1);
175 }
176 else
177 {
178 State = DISPLAY;
179 }
180 break;
181 case DISPLAY: // Displaying. By default, display for 60 frames (1 second).
182 if ( DispFrame > 0 )
183 {
184 if ( Key.trigger & PAD_BUTTON_A ) // Press A Button to cancel (input of this button not accepted during fade-in or fade-out)
185 {
186 State = FADE_OUT;
187 }
188 else
189 {
190 DispFrame--;
191 }
192 }
193 else
194 {
195 State = FADE_OUT;
196 }
197 break;
198 case FADE_OUT: // Fade out when display ends. Also fade out if display is canceled by button input.
199 if ( (Brightness = GX_GetMasterBrightness()) < BRIGHTNESS_MAX )
200 {
201 GX_SetMasterBrightness( Brightness + 1);
202 }
203 else
204 {
205 State = END;
206 }
207 break;
208 case END:
209 break;
210 default:
211 break;
212 }
213
214 if ( State == END )
215 {
216 break;
217 }
218
219 OS_WaitVBlankIntr();
220 }
221
222 OS_Printf( "==== Finish sample ====\n" );
223 OS_Terminate();
224 }
